You’ll be hosted in the village of Xixuaú, in comfortable wooden bungalows, called Malocas, with 2 single/double rooms and a lovely veranda with views of the river.
Each room is furnished with beds (sheets, pillows, pillowcases and mosquito net included) and has a private bathroom with toilet, shower and sink.

Quiet and safe, a Maloca is the best place to rest after a day of tours, activities and adventure in the Amazon Forest or along the river.

Delicious food is served in a bigger, communal, traditional thatch-covered Maloca, where you’ll get to taste typical Brazilian and Amazonian dishes as well as continental food.
Breakfast offers seasonal fresh fruits, homemade bread, juice, coffee and milk. Typical Brazilian rice and beans is served with any type of fresh fish, meat or even vegetarian and vegan dishes. Desserts are made with typical Amazon fruit such as açai and cupuaçu or pineapple and passionfruit.

The river journey to Xixuaú is a great opportunity to see the flora, the fauna and the impressive landscape that the Rio Negro basin offers. According to the water level and the type of trip you choose, you may sail with the speedboat Ariranha or with the beautiful regional boat Certeza or even with a typical amazonian Recreio, the famous public boats, while swaying in a hammock!
